From: Christopher Faulet Date: Fri, 16 Oct 2020 14:27:17 +0000 (+0200) Subject: BUG/MEDIUM: lb: Always lock the server when calling server_{take,drop}_conn X-Git-Tag: v2.3-dev7~2 X-Git-Url: http://git.ipfire.org/?a=commitdiff_plain;h=26a52af642c3fcfd6a637aef019b78147c05e126;p=thirdparty%2Fhaproxy.git BUG/MEDIUM: lb: Always lock the server when calling server_{take,drop}_conn The server lock must be held when server_take_conn() and server_drop_conn() lbprm callback functions are called. It is a documented prerequisite but it is not always performed. It only affects leastconn and fas lb algorithm. Others don't use these callback functions. A race condition on the next pending effecive weight (next_eweight) may be encountered with the leastconn lb algorithm. An agent check may set it to 0 while fwlc_srv_reposition() is called. The server is locked during the next_eweight update. But because the server lock is not acquired when fwlc_srv_reposition() is called, we may use it to recompute the server key, leading to a division by 0. This patch must be backported as far as 1.8. --- diff --git a/src/backend.c b/src/backend.c index ba642d9582..34e5e7aaca 100644 --- a/src/backend.c +++ b/src/backend.c @@ -1593,8 +1593,11 @@ int connect_server(struct stream *s) s->flags |= SF_CURR_SESS; count = _HA_ATOMIC_ADD(&srv->cur_sess, 1); HA_ATOMIC_UPDATE_MAX(&srv->counters.cur_sess_max, count); - if (s->be->lbprm.server_take_conn) + if (s->be->lbprm.server_take_conn) { + HA_SPIN_LOCK(SERVER_LOCK, &srv->lock); s->be->lbprm.server_take_conn(srv); + HA_SPIN_UNLOCK(SERVER_LOCK, &srv->lock); + } } /* Now handle synchronously connected sockets.
